My wife is one of the strongest forces of nature I know and trust me I know. I've lived through Hurricane Rita and that was no joke. If you don't believe me check out the following information.

Power was not restored in some areas across the region for weeks to even months. Cities in the "Golden Triangle" formed by Beaumont, Port Arthur, and Orange, TX sustained extensive wind damage, whether directly from wind, or collaterally from wind-fallen trees, tree branches and/or other detritus.
-Wikipedia

The "Golden Triangle" was where I was born and raised and can confirm we spent a week in Oklahoma, a week in Houston with friends once they finally regained power, and at least 2 or 3 weeks in a hotel until we could get back to our house where we spent 2 or 3 days without power.
